Landbot.io offers a highly visual, drag‑and‑drop chatbot builder that allows educators to craft conversational flows without any coding. The platform’s WYSIWYG editor lets users design conversational widgets that can be embedded on any website or shared via a unique URL. Landbot’s flow builder supports conditional logic, form integration, and pre‑built templates tailored for lead generation, customer support, and education. While the focus is on web chat, Landbot can also publish chats to messaging platforms such as WhatsApp and Telegram through integrations. The platform includes a knowledge‑base feature that pulls answers from FAQs, documents, or a custom database, but it does not offer a true dual knowledge‑base architecture. Pricing starts with a free plan that allows a limited number of chats per month; paid plans begin at $49/month for the Pro tier, which unlocks advanced features like unlimited chats, custom branding, and integration with Zapier, Google Sheets, and other services. Landbot’s visual editor is intuitive, making it a popular choice for test‑prep agencies that need rapid deployment of interactive quizzes or study‑guide bots.

ManyChat is a prominent no‑code chatbot platform primarily focused on Facebook Messenger, but it also supports SMS, email, and web chat through its ManyChat Web Chat widget. Its visual Flow Builder provides a drag‑and‑drop interface that lets educators design conversational paths, trigger automated sequences, and embed quizzes or forms directly into the chat. ManyChat offers a Knowledge Base feature that pulls answers from a set of FAQs, and it can connect to external databases via Zapier or Integromat for more complex data retrieval. The platform’s pricing model includes a free tier with limited chats and features, while the Pro plan starts at $10/month (billed annually) offering unlimited broadcasts, custom branding, and advanced integrations. ManyChat’s strengths lie in its robust messaging ecosystem and ease of use for social‑media‑centric engagement, making it valuable for test‑prep providers who rely on Facebook and Instagram to reach students. However, its web chat widget is relatively basic compared to dedicated web‑chat builders, and its knowledge‑base capabilities are not as sophisticated as those found in platforms like AgentiveAIQ.

Tars provides a no‑code chatbot builder that emphasizes conversational lead generation and customer support. Its drag‑and‑drop Flow Builder allows educators to design quizzes, automated study advice, and FAQ bots in a visual format. Tars supports web chat widgets, landing page chatbots, and integration with Google Sheets, Zapier, and third‑party CRMs, though it does not include a native CRM. The platform offers a knowledge‑base feature that pulls answers from a connected FAQ database, but it does not implement advanced retrieval‑augmented generation or knowledge graphs. Pricing begins with a free trial and then moves to a paid plan at $49/month for unlimited chats, which unlocks custom branding, webhook support, and advanced analytics. Tars is well‑suited for test‑prep providers that need a quick, visually appealing chatbot to guide students through course selection or to answer exam‑related questions.

Botsify is a no‑code chatbot platform that offers a visual builder for creating conversational flows. Educators can design chatbots for web, Facebook Messenger, and WhatsApp using drag‑and‑drop modules such as text, images, buttons, and forms. Botsify’s knowledge‑base feature lets users upload FAQs and documents; the bot can retrieve answers from the knowledge base, but it does not provide a dual knowledge‑base system or advanced graph reasoning. The platform also offers AI‑powered chat features, including natural language understanding and intent detection, which help the bot interpret user queries. Pricing starts at $50/month for the Pro plan, which includes unlimited chats, custom branding, and integration with Zapier, Google Sheets, and CRM systems. Botsify is best suited for test‑prep providers looking for a versatile bot that can be deployed across multiple channels, including web, social media, and messaging apps.
